Announcing #EntityFramework Core #EFCore 6.0 Preview 4 - performance edition! @shayrojansky details the journey to: 🏃♀️ a 70% speed increase on TechEmpower Fortunes benchmarks 🔎 over 30% faster query execution 📚 43% decrease in heap allocations devblogs.microsoft.com/dotnet/announc…

We started TFB because we believe that faster infra software makes the applications and systems built on that foundation fast in turn. We're honored to be cited in an article showing performance improvements in a real-world system thanks to the vast tuning efforts from @dotnet.
